Title: Innovations by Vishnu Srinivasan
Introduction
Vishnu Srinivasan is an accomplished inventor based in Austin, TX. He has made significant contributions to the field of sensor technology, holding two patents that showcase his innovative approach to solving complex problems in environmental monitoring.
Latest Patents
His latest patents include "Parasitic Insensitive Sampling in Sensors" and "Compact Humidity and Pressure Sensor with Temperature Control." The first patent describes methods and devices designed to mitigate time-varying impairments in sensors, particularly focusing on pressure sensors affected by parasitic capacitances due to water droplets. This patent highlights the benefits of an auto-zeroing technique adopted in the disclosed devices. The second patent presents a novel integrated circuit that combines environmental and temperature sensors with measurement circuitry, fully integrated as part of an ASIC die. This design may be co-packaged with a pressure sensor integrated circuit, resulting in a compact yet sensitive environmental monitoring product. The embodiments of this invention may include integrated local heating elements and control circuitry that are power supply independent, making efficient use of battery power while providing accurate temperature detection and digital closed-loop control of the heating elements.
